1. Analyze Your Application Requirements

Start by identifying the specific requirements of your application. Consider factors such as load capacity, environmental conditions, and the types of materials being transported.

  • How to Assess: Evaluate the weight of materials and environmental factors like temperature, moisture, and exposure to chemicals.
  • Practical Scenario: For heavy mining applications, a durable rubber belt material resistant to abrasion and extreme temperatures may be required.

2. Consider the Durability of Rubber Materials

Durability is one of the most critical aspects when selecting rubber conveyor belt materials. Different types of rubber offer varying degrees of wear resistance.

  • How to Choose: Research various rubber grades, such as SBR, NR, or EPDM, that fit your specific needs.
  • Practical Scenario: For a food processing plant, food-grade rubber conveyor belts that comply with health regulations would be essential.

3. Evaluate Cost vs. Performance

While initial cost is often a deciding factor, consider the long-term implications of material performance and longevity.

  • How to Analyze: Conduct a cost-benefit analysis that weighs initial costs against potential downtime and maintenance expenses.
  • Practical Scenario: A higher upfront cost for specialized rubber belts might lead to reduced replacement frequency and lower total costs over time.

4. Look at Customization Options

Sometimes, standard rubber conveyor belt materials may not fully meet your operational needs; therefore, customization can provide significant advantages.

  • How to Explore: Consult with manufacturers about custom designs or specific rubber blends suitable for your application.
  • Practical Scenario: An assembly line may benefit from rubber belts with added features like cleats or sidewalls for better product control.

5. Review Maintenance Practices

Considering maintenance is vital for prolonging the life of your rubber conveyor belts. A well-maintained belt can prevent costly disruptions.

  • How to Implement: Develop a regular maintenance schedule and train staff on proper inspection techniques to identify wear early.
  • Practical Scenario: In a warehouse setting, regular checks could identify belt misalignment, helping to avoid catastrophic failure.

6. Research Technological Innovations

Stay informed about the latest innovations in rubber conveyor belt material technology, as advancements can offer enhanced performance and sustainability.

  • How to Keep Updated: Follow industry publications, attend trade shows, and participate in webinars focused on material science advancements.
  • Practical Scenario: New composite rubber materials may offer improved resistance to abrasion and better elasticity compared to traditional options.
